android工具类
移动爱好者
这个作者很懒,什么都没留下…
展开
-
android将String转化为MD5的方法+一些String常用的方法
public class StringUtils { public static String MD5Encode(String origin) { String resultString = null; try { resultString = new String(origin); MessageDigest md = MessageDigest.get原创 2014-07-31 22:03:47 · 1590 阅读 · 0 评论 -
Dialog在android中的应用(一)
如果做一个如下图的Dialog,首先要定义样式: stateUnchanged|adjustResize @null @null @null true true true @android:color/transparent 定义一个基类,基类里面有一些原创 2015-05-11 13:53:26 · 979 阅读 · 0 评论 -
使用LruCache和DiskLruCache来下载图片
LruCache是一个很好用的图片缓存工具:主要做法是:滑动图片时将图片的bitmap缓存在LruCache中,退出程序后将图片缓存进文件里,采用DiskLruCache mDiskLruCache所以我们必须设置一个图片缓存的地址:public void setImageCache(){ String strPath = null; if (Environ原创 2014-08-18 14:58:20 · 1562 阅读 · 0 评论 -
android如果通过logcat来截取Log
必须先在系统的环境变量中加入adb 的路径:在原有环境的后面加入;E:\Android\android-sdk-r16\platform-tools(;是不能缺少的)然后我们在cmd中输入adb,可以看到adb命令的一系列介绍我们得看设备是否链接上了ADB,这个时候我们必须输入adb devices如果没有连接上,则输入adb kil原创 2014-08-12 11:22:56 · 1628 阅读 · 0 评论 -
android一种统计工具Flurry的使用说明
Flurry的相关JAR包和文档:http://download.csdn.net/detail/baidu_nod/7739881在libs里加上Flurry的jar包可以写一个Flurry的管理类:public class FlurryTypes { public static final String DOWNLOAD_BOOK = "down load book";原创 2014-08-11 14:44:55 · 1553 阅读 · 0 评论 -
Google Analytics的使用
使用的说明:https://developers.google.com/analytics/devguides/collection/android/v3/原创 2014-08-11 14:34:11 · 1051 阅读 · 0 评论 -
android如何使用DOM来解析XML+如果做一个表情的弹出框
效果图:如何解析以下的xml: (#大笑) (#微笑) (#亲亲) (#抱抱) (#色色) (#好失望哟)这样来解析:public class MessageFaceModel { /** single instance of this class */ private static MessageFaceModel instance = null;原创 2014-08-04 22:21:35 · 1324 阅读 · 0 评论 -
android使用Gson来解析json
Gson是一种对象的解析json,很好用,介绍一个网站http://json.parser.online.fr/可以帮我们看一个字符串是不是Json对于Json文件{ "id" : "3232", "data" : { "data1" : { "name" : "xiaoming", "age" : "12" } } }如果原创 2014-07-16 19:23:21 · 1408 阅读 · 1 评论 -
android用jsonReader来解析json
对于这个json:{ "id" : "3232", "data" : [{ "data1" : "555", "data2" : "3243" }, { "data1" : "888", "data2" : "777" }] }我们可以这样来解析:import java.io.IOException;impor原创 2014-08-04 23:20:01 · 3097 阅读 · 1 评论 -
android一些系统相关的东西
增加快捷方式和删除快捷方式:private void addShortcut() { Intent shortcut = new Intent( "com.android.launcher.action.INSTALL_SHORTCUT"); // 快捷方式的名称 shortcut.putExtra(Intent原创 2014-07-13 20:15:40 · 926 阅读 · 0 评论 -
android如何使用DOM和SAXParserFactory来解析XML文件
对于以下的xml文件: rjzjh jjjjjj bbbb ccc 这样来解析:import java.util.ArrayList;import javax.xml.parsers.DocumentBuilder;import j原创 2014-08-04 22:12:50 · 1386 阅读 · 0 评论 -
android使用XmlPullParser来解析XML文件
解析以下的一个XML:77f265bb46de068e78f35afbadec62af30119522459334369527955xtaJR3436952795005xtaJR马艳丽http://tp2.sinaimg.cn/1195224593/50/5614100014/0101321125000000婚礼在北海美丽的北海公园举行…好美好浪漫的地方… http://ss12.sina原创 2014-07-29 06:50:33 · 2006 阅读 · 0 评论 -
android一个上传图片的例子,包括如何终止上传过程,如果在上传的时候更新进度条(二)
可以这样来实现上传:activity中执行: private class UploadPhotoTask extends AsyncTask{ @Override protected void onPreExecute() { super.onPreExecute(); } protected Boolean doInBackground(String.原创 2014-08-10 09:19:26 · 2364 阅读 · 0 评论 -
Dialog在android中的应用(二)
如果实现一个带动画的下拉的Dialog沿用上篇的基类,实现实际上的子类:public class DropDownFilterDialogForPhone extends DropDownFilterDialog { private boolean mShowAnimation = true; private boolean mIsInAnimation;原创 2015-05-11 14:02:01 · 730 阅读 · 0 评论